But newer studies have shown that a specific brand of person is far more vulnerable to these cons than the others. Research done by Dr. Martin Graff within University of Southern Wales, and recommended in the British Psychological culture Annual discussion in Nottingham, discovers that painful and sensitive men and women are far more likely pet dating sites to fall prey to internet dating scams than others, recommending when you’re an overly-emotional type, you may want to end up being higher careful online.
“Perpetrators of dating frauds just setup untrue users on dating websites using the single function of getting funds from their particular sufferers,” said Graff in a statement. “The scammer very first grooms a victim by showing fascination with all of them before detailing their unique desperate situations. They then make an effort to request funds from the sufferer. Our learn concentrated on why many people are more inclined to end up being the victims of those frauds than others.”
Graff examined 90 people who was in fact subjects of online dating frauds, having them full studies regarding their individuality, relationships with other men and women, self-esteem and psychological cleverness; how old they are and sex comprise in addition considered. He found that the participants had generally speaking utilized online dating sites for under four weeks, and lost huge amounts cash — from $75 to almost $10,000.
When it came to individuality traits, those more prone to become at risk of cons had a tendency to become effective and prepared, the actual fact that these people were considerably sensitive and painful along with decreased emotional intelligence. The subjects comprise in addition more likely to reveal emotion and to become mounted on or preoccupied with others, hinting which they have a propensity to develop intimate passion easily, find acceptance and recognition from enchanting passions, and disregard possible warning flags.
In 2011, the FBI’s Web Crime issue middle gotten 5,600 issues about internet dating frauds. Some 70 percent of sufferers had been female, because of the most of them older than 40 and single, separated, widowed, or impaired. Typically, a scammer will developed a fake profile that portrays an appealing people, subsequently establish a relationship utilizing the target throughout weeks or several months through e-mails, messages, or telephone calls. The individual will say they inhabit America, when in reality they’re located abroad. After that some tragic occasion will occur in which the scammer will over and over query the sufferer to wire or submit funds abroad.
The FBI alerts other actions could possibly be an indication some body encountered on the internet is in fact a fake
It alerts online daters to work out care with people just who push on one to do the telecommunications out of the dating internet site to private e-mail or social networking; profess instantaneous adore; claim to be through the united states of america but presently stay overseas; or exactly who making intentions to see your who never ever materialize.
Possibly what’s many scary would be that you on a dating site might feel they’re building an authentic relationship with somebody due to the fact scammer is really good at weaving their account. “undergoing heading back and forward, a scammer could you will need to figure out what can make an individual tick, just what her prone areas tend to be,” Jenny Shearer, an FBI spokeswoman, told CNN. “Because a victim has legitimate attitude, they could be inclined to provide monetary help for any person.”
